Typical UPVC Door Issues
Here are some of the most common problems that UPVC doors encounter:
ProblemDescriptionPossible CausesMisalignmentThe door does not close properly or is hard to open.Settling of your house, wear and tear, or defective locks.DraftsCold air enters through gaps in the door.Damaged seals, used weatherstripping.Sticking or JammingThe door is tough to run and can jam.Swelling due to moisture, frame damage.Handle FailureThe door handle becomes loose or breaks.Use and tear, or lack of lubrication.Lock IssuesThe lock is not working correctly.Dirt in the mechanism, or defective components.The Repair ProcessStep 1: Inspection
The very first action in any repair procedure is a thorough assessment of the door. Specialists will evaluate the door's condition, recognize specific concerns, and determine the very best course of action.
Step 2: Diagnosis
After the examination, the technician will diagnose the issue, discussing their findings with the house owner and describing potential repairs needed.
Action 3: Repair or Replacement
Depending upon the concern, the specialist might perform repairs on locks, hinges, or manages. In cases of considerable damage, they may suggest replacing particular parts of the door or its systems.
Step 4: Fine-Tuning and Testing
Once repairs are made, professionals will adjust the door and its elements to ensure optimal operation. They will evaluate the door multiple times to ensure it functions smoothly.
Step 5: Maintenance Tips
After the repair is completed, the specialist will offer maintenance pointers to lengthen the life of the door, such as routine cleansing, lubrication of systems, and examining seals occasionally.

Signs include difficulty opening or closing the door, noticeable gaps around the seals, drafts, or issues with the locks. If you notice any of these, it's sensible to seek advice from a specialist.
Q2: Can I repair a UPVC door myself?
While easy maintenance tasks might be attempted by house owners, considerable repairs need to be delegated specialists to avoid more damage.
